Preguntas frecuentes sobre Flamingo Lummus
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Flamingo Lummus?
Actualmente hay 390 Apartamentos Estudios en Flamingo Lummus con alquileres que van desde $1,520 hasta $5,239, con un precio medio de $2,269.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Flamingo Lummus?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Flamingo Lummus varian entre $1,600 y $5,892 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$3,027
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Flamingo Lummus?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Flamingo Lummus van desde $2,600 hasta $12,781.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$4,625
